Transaction 41a7e20d7d5b9533bf2a7962285c537234e84719564c021506578bada021128f
1 Input
2 Outputs
- 41a7e20d7d5b9533bf2a7962285c537234e84719564c021506578bada021128f:0
- 41a7e20d7d5b9533bf2a7962285c537234e84719564c021506578bada021128f:1
value 227660
address 1C8V5SCxexChQ2842Bf8evmMDXDUQJuiMX
value 307731
address 35JsL6KiWTdT6b2yHK4JKY3u88Bg3VpX5H